#595897 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#595897 is composed of 34.9% red, 34.5%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 241 degrees, a saturation of 26.4% and a lightness of 46.9%. #595897 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2b0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#595897 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#595897 has RGB values of R:89, G:88,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 5855383.

Shades and Tints of #595897
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f5f9 is the lightest one.
